Furthermore, the adaptability of Near means it pairs well with simpler, neutral typefaces. This contrast is a key principle in effective design. By pairing the bold, decorative nature of Near with a clean, minimal body font, designers can create balance. This approach ensures that the decorative element enhances the content rather than overwhelming it.

It is important to note that while Near is powerful, it should be used sparingly. Overuse can lead to visual clutter and fatigue. The key is strategic placement. Use it where you want to emphasize a message or create a memorable impression. Let it shine in isolation or against contrasting backgrounds to maximize its impact.
